  • The Crushing Debt Podcast is for people who want to eliminate the financial bullies in their lives. It is for listeners who want more money at the end of the month, rather than more month at the end of the money. The podcast provides answers around such topics as real estate litigation, partition, quiet title, chapter 7 liquidation, chapter 13 reorganization, and Chapter 11 business bankruptcies, short sales, loan modifications, creditor harassment and other related topics.

  • How Much Should You Tip? - Episode 424
    Jun 27 2024

    When do you tip?

    Do you tip based on the bill? Pre-tax or post-tax?

    Do you increase or decrease your tip based on service?

    What is the minimum or average tip you typically give?

    This week's episode is inspired by a listener / previous guest Sue Reynolds (you can hear her episode, 248, here: https://yesnerlawpodcast.libsyn.com/when-you-cant-pay-your-mortgage-episode-248). Sue asked when and whether we tip, which is a topic we've never before discussed on the show!

    How do you avoid tip shaming? Do you tip at a fast food restaurant? Do you tip the owner when the owner provides the service to you? What is standard these days and is it based on industry - for example food service versus haircuts? When you tip, but you've received a discount, do you tip on the pre-discount or post-discount amount? Or do you tip a flat fee regardless of the cost? Should servers at more expensive restaurants make more in tips simply because their food is more expensive? Should wait staff make more in tips simply because they served a table that also orders alcohol versus a table that does not?

    George and Shawn discuss all of these issues, and give real life examples of when they have (or have not) tipped.
